The Legacy of Megadeth Formed in 1983, Megadeth quickly rose to prominence as one of the “Big Four” of thrash metal, alongside Metallica, Slayer, and Anthrax. Under Mustaine’s leadership, the band released numerous albums that have become cornerstones of the genre. Albums like “Peace Sells… but Who’s Buying?” and “Rust in Peace” are celebrated for their complex compositions and aggressive, politically charged lyrics.
